Lisa Haley spreads some “zydecosis” at Farnsworth Park Saturday night
by Timothy Rutt
Lisa Haley and the Zydekats made a hot August night even hotter Saturday as part of the Sheriff Support Group’s summer concert series at Farnsworth Park.
The Cajun/zydeco fiddler and her four-piece band did some slow numbers and some fast ones, but it seemed that most of the crowd loved them all. We have more pictures after the jump.

Jazz guitarist and Altadena resident Brian Hughes will be at the park next week.
And if you want more Lisa Haley, she’ll be performing at the “Mumbo Gumbo Food and Music Festival” to benefit Rosemary Children’s Services on Sept. 16, along with local boys Wreck ‘N’ Sow.
